How much does a meal cost in Nairobi?

The cost of a meal in Kenya can vary depending on the location, type of restaurant, and the dish you order. On average, a meal at a local restaurant can cost between 300-500 Kenyan Shillings (approximately 3-5 USD).



Nairobi offers a wide range of dining costs in 2026, catering to both budget backpackers and luxury travelers. For a budget meal at an inexpensive local restaurant or "kibanda," you can expect to pay between $4 and $6 USD (approx. 500–800 KES) for staples like nyama choma (roasted meat) with ugali. A mid-range three-course meal for two at a popular spot like Carnivore or a nice cafe in the Westlands district typically costs around $40 to $60 USD total. If you are splurging on high-end fine dining or international cuisine in the city's luxury hotels, expect to pay $50+ per person. Street food, such as a "smokie pasua" or roasted maize, remains incredibly affordable at under $1 USD. For a daily food and drink budget in Nairobi, an average traveler should set aside roughly $20 to $30 USD to eat comfortably across various types of establishments.
